जवाफदेही र अनुकुल वेब डिजाइन बीच मतभेद

मल्टी-डिभाइस वेब डिजाइनमा दुई फरक दृष्टिकोण तुलना

उत्तरदायी र अनुकूली वेब डिजाइन बहु-अनुकूल मित्रता वेबसाइटहरू सिर्जना गर्न दुवै विधिहरू छन् जसले विभिन्न स्क्रीन आकारहरूमा राम्रो काम गर्दछ। जबकि उत्तरदायी वेब डिजाइन Google द्वारा अनुशंसित गरिन्छ र दुई तरिका को लोकप्रिय छ, बहु-वेब वेब डिजाइन को लागि यिनी विधियों को उनको बल र उनको कमजोरी छ।

आइपुग्दा उत्तरदायी र अनुकूली वेब डिजाइन बीचका भिन्नताहरू राख्नुहोस्, विशेष गरी यी प्रमुख क्षेत्रहरूमा ध्यान केन्द्रित गर्ने:

केहि परिभाषाहरू

हामी हाम्रो पक्ष-पक्ष-पक्ष तुलनात्मक उत्तरदायी र अनुकूली वेब डिजाइनमा पुग्नु अघि, यी दुई दृष्टिकोणहरूको उच्च स्तरको परिभाषा हेर्नको लागि एक क्षण लिन।

उत्तरदायी वेबसाइटहरूमा एक तरल लेआउट छ जुन पर्दा आकारको प्रयोग भइरहेको परिवर्तन र एडाप्प हुन्छ। मिडिया क्वेरीहरूले ब्राउजर रिजाइज गरिएको भएमा प्रतिक्रियाकारी साइटहरू "फ्लाईमा" लाई पनि परिवर्तन गर्न अनुमति दिन्छ।

अनुकूलन डिजाइनले पूर्व निर्धारित ब्रेकस्पटहरूमा आधारित आकारको आकार प्रयोग गर्दछ जुन स्क्रिन आकारको लागि सबैभन्दा उपयुक्त लेआउट संस्करण प्रदान गर्दछ जुन पृष्ठ लोड हुन्छ।

ती विस्तृत परिभाषाहरूको साथमा, चोकको हाम्रो प्रमुख क्षेत्रहरूमा जानुहोस्।

विकासको आसानी

उत्तरदायी र अनुकूली वेब डिजाइन बीचको सबैभन्दा महत्त्वपूर्ण अंतर यो समाधानमा वेबसाईटमा लागू हुन्छ। किनकि उत्तरदायी डिजाइनले पूर्ण रूपमा तरल पदार्थ लेआउट सिर्जना गर्दछ, यो सबै भन्दा राम्रो प्रोजेक्टहरूमा प्रयोग गरिन्छ जुन तपाईले साइटबाट भू-भागबाट पुन: डिजाइन गर्दै हुनुहुन्छ । एक मौजूदा वेबसाइट कोड को उत्तरदायी हुन को लागी पुन: प्रयास गर्न को लागी एक दु: खी मामला हो किनकी तपाईं बस नियंत्रण को स्तर छैन कि यदि तपाईं यो कोड को खरोंच देखि र उत्तरदायी डिजाइन ले कि प्रक्रिया को शुरुआती चरणहरु को लागी ले रहे थिए । यसको मतलब यो हो कि जब तपाइँ साइट को उत्तरदायी हुन को लागी फिर्ता ले लिया हो, तब तपाईं मौजूदा कोडबेस मा रहन को लागि समझौता गर्न को लागी मजबूर हो।

यदि तपाइँ अवस्थित निश्चित-चौडाई वेबसाइटसँग काम गर्दै हुनुहुन्छ भने, एक अनुकूली दृष्टिकोण भनेको तपाईं साइज डिजाइन गर्न डिजाइन गरिएको थियो र छोड्नको लागी अतिरिक्त अनुकूली ब्रेकस्पटहरू थप्न सक्नुहुन्छ। केहि अवस्थामा, यदि एक परियोजनाको बजेट सानो छ, र यदि यो केवल सानो मात्रामा विकास कार्य समायोजन गर्नेछ, तपाईं केवल सानो स्क्रिन / मोबाइल-केन्द्र आकारका लागि नयाँ अनुकूली ब्रेकस्पटहरू थप्न सक्नुहुन्छ। यसको मतलब तपाईं ठूला स्क्रिन सबैलाई एउटै लेआउट प्रयोग गर्न अनुमति दिनुहुन्छ - शायद 960 ब्रेकपोइन्ट संस्करण जुन के थियो साइटको लागि मूलतः डिजाइन गरिएको थियो।

एक अनुकूली दृष्टिकोण माथि उल्लेखित छ कि तपाइँ एक अवस्थित साइटको कोड लाई अझ राम्रो बनाउन सक्नुहुन्छ, तर एक डाउनसाइड मध्ये एउटा यो हो कि तपाइँ प्रत्येक बिन्दु बिन्दुको लागि समर्थन गर्न छनौट गर्नका लागि फरक लेआउट टेम्प्लेट सिर्जना गर्दै हुनुहुन्छ। यसले लामो समयसम्म यो समाधानलाई विकास र रखरखाव गर्न आवश्यक लोडसेडिङमा प्रभाव पार्नेछ।

डिजाइन नियंत्रण

उत्तरदायी वेबसाइटहरूको एक ताकत यो हो कि उनीहरूको तरल पदार्थले सबै स्क्रिन आकारहरू अनुकूलन र समर्थन गर्न अनुमति दिन्छ किनभने अनुकूली दृष्टिकोणमा निर्धारित पूर्व-सेट ब्रेकस्पटहरूको विरोध गर्दछ। तथापि, तथापि, कि उत्तरदायी साइटहरू निश्चित कुञ्जी आकारमा (सामान्यतया साइजहरू जसले बजारमा उपलब्ध लोकप्रिय यन्त्रहरूसँग सम्बन्धित) मा राम्रो लाग्न सक्छ, तर भिजुअल डिजाइन प्रायः ती लोकप्रिय प्रस्तावहरू बीच बिच्छेदन गर्दछ।

उदाहरणका लागि, 1400 पिक्सलको चौडा-स्क्रिन लेआउटमा साइट राम्रो लाग्न सक्छ, 960 पिक्सेलको मध्य स्क्रिन साइज, र सानो पर्दा 480 पिक्सेलमा हेर्दछ, तर यी आकारहरूको इन-बीचको अवस्था के हो? डिजाइनरको रूपमा, तपाईं यी इन आकार र पृष्ठको भिजुअल दृश्यमाथि कुनै पनि नियन्त्रण गर्न कम्तीमा कम्तिमा आदर्श भन्दा कम छ।

एक अनुकूली वेबसाइट संग, तपाईं को विभिन्न लेआउटहरुमा अधिक डिजाइन नियंत्रण छ किनकी उनि आफ्नो स्थापित ब्रेकस्पट्ट्स को आधार मा आकार निश्चित हो। ती अङ्कहरू बीचको बीचमा कुनै समस्या छैन किनकी तपाईंले प्रत्येक "खोज" (सायद प्रत्येक विच्छेदनको प्रदर्शन भनेको) आगन्तुकहरूलाई पठाइनेछ।

यस स्तरको डिजाईन नियंत्रणको रूपमा आकर्षक हुन सक्दछ, तपाईलाई सचेत हुनुपर्छ कि यो मूल्यमा आउछ। हो, तपाईंसँग हरेक ब्रेकपोइन्टको नजरमा पूर्ण नियन्त्रण छ, तर यसको अर्थ तपाईंले डिजाइन प्रत्येक समय अनलिमिटेड लेआउटहरूको लागि डिजाइन गर्न आवश्यक समयको निवेश गर्नु पर्छ। थप ब्रेकस्पोटहरू जुन तपाईले डिजाइन गर्न रोज्नु हुन्छ, तपाईलाई त्यो प्रक्रियामा बढी खर्च गर्नुपर्नेछ।

समर्थनको ब्रेड

उत्तरदायी र अनुकूली वेब डिजाइन धेरै मजबूत समर्थन, विशेष रूप देखि आधुनिक ब्राउजरहरूमा।

अनुकूलन वेबसाइटहरूको लागि सर्भर साइड घटकहरू वा जाभास्क्रिप्टको स्क्रिन साइज पत्ता लगाउन चाहिन्छ। जाहिर छ, यदि एक अनुकूली साइट जाभास्क्रिप्ट को आवश्यकता हो, यसको मतलब छ कि ब्राउजर को यसलाई सक्षम गर्न को लागी यस साइट को सही ढंग देखि काम गर्न को लागी सक्षम हुनु पर्छ। यो तपाईंको लागि एक प्रमुख चिन्ता हुन सक्छ किनकी धेरै मानिसहरू आफ्नो ब्राउजरमा जाभास्क्रिप्ट हुनेछ, तर कुनै पनि समयमा कुनै पनि साइटमा एकै निर्भर निर्भरता छ, यो ध्यान दिनुपर्दछ।

उत्तरदायी वेबसाइटहरू र मिडिया मिडिया प्रश्नहरू जुन उनीहरूले सबै आधुनिक ब्राउजरहरूमा राम्रो काम गर्नेछन्। तपाइँसँग रहेको समस्या केवल 8 इन्टरनेट एक्सप्लोररको पुरानो संस्करणका साथ हुन् र तल मिडिया प्रश्नहरूको समर्थन गर्दैन। यो वरिपरि काम गर्न , एक जाभास्क्रिप्ट पिलफिल प्रायः प्रयोग गरिन्छ , जसको मतलब जाभास्क्रिप्टमा पनि निर्भरता छ, कम्तिमा ती IE को पूर्वनिर्धारित संस्करणहरूका लागि। फेरि, यो तपाईंको लागि अधिक चिन्ता हुन सक्छ, विशेष गरी यदि तपाईंको साइट एनालिटिक्सले देखाउँछ कि तपाईंले ती धेरै ब्राउजर संस्करणहरू प्रयोग गर्ने धेरै जना दर्शकहरू प्राप्त गर्नुहुन्न।

भविष्य मित्रता

उत्तरदायी वेबसाइटहरूको तरल पदार्थ स्वभावले तिनीहरूलाई अनुकूली साइटहरूमा लाभ पुऱ्याउँछ जब यसले भविष्य-मित्रताको सामना गर्दछ। यो किनभने किनभने जवाफदेही साइटहरू केवल ब्रेकप्ट्न्टहरूको पहिले स्थापित स्थापित सेट समायोजन गर्न निर्माण गरिएको छैन। तिनीहरू सबै स्क्रिनहरू फिट गर्न अनुकूल छन्, ती व्यक्तिहरू जुन आज पनि बजारमा होइनन्। यसको अर्थ छ कि उत्तरदायी साइटहरूलाई "निश्चित" हुन आवश्यक छैन यदि नयाँ स्क्रीन रिजोल्युसन अचानक लोकप्रिय हुन्छ।

यन्त्र परिदृश्यमा अविश्वसनीय विविधतालाई हेर्दै (अगस्त 2015 को रूपमा, बजारमा 24,000 भन्दा बढी Android यन्त्रहरू छन्), जुन साइटमा यो सबैभन्दा ठूलो दायरा समायोजन गर्न सर्वोत्तम हुन्छ, भविष्यको मित्रताका लागि महत्त्वपूर्ण रूपमा महत्त्वपूर्ण छ। यो यो कारण हो कि त्यो लैंडस्केप भविष्यमा कुनै पनि कम विविधता प्राप्त गर्न सम्भव छैन, जसको अर्थ हो कि विशेष पर्दा वा आकारका लागि डिजाइन असम्भव हुन जानेछ भने, यदि हामीले पहिले नै यो वास्तविकतामा पुग्नु भएको छैन।

यस तुलना परिदृश्यको अर्को पक्षमा, यदि साइट अनुकूली छ र यसले बजारमा महत्त्वपूर्ण हुन सक्ने नयाँ रिजर्भेसनहरू समायोजन गर्दैन, त्यसपछि तपाईले सिर्जना गर्नुभएको साइटहरूमा यो ब्रेकको बिन्दु थप्न बाध्य हुन सक्छ। यसले डिजाइनमा विकास र विकास समय परियोजनामा ​​समावेश गर्दछ र यसको अर्थ यो हो कि ती अनुकूली साइटहरू लगातार यो निगरानी गर्न अनिवार्य छ कि बजारमा नयाँ ब्रेकस्पटहरू पेश गरिएको छैन जुन साइटमा थपिनुपर्दछ। फेरि, उपकरण विविधता के साथ यो के छ, नयाँ आकार को लागि लगातार जाँच गर्न र उनलाई सम्भावित समायोजन गर्न को लागी नयाँ ब्रेकस्पेसहरु एक निरन्तर चुनौती हो जुन तपाईं एक साइट को समर्थन र कि रखरखाव को लागत को समर्थन गर्न को लागी एक प्रभाव हुनेछ कम्पनी वा संगठन जसको लागि यो साइट हो।

प्रदर्शन

उत्तरदायी वेब डिजाइन लामो समयको आरोप लगाइएको छ (धेरै कारणहरूमा, त्यसमा पनि धेरै डाउनलोडहरू) डाउनलोड गति / प्रदर्शनको बिन्दुबाट खराब समाधान हुन। यो हदसम्म यस तथ्यको कारण हो कि यस दृष्टिकोणको प्रारम्भिक दिनमा, धेरै वेब डिजाइनरहरूले मात्र सानो स्क्रिन मिडिया क्वेरीहरू साइटको अवस्थित सीएसएसमा टाढा राखे। यसले तस्बिरहरू र ठूला स्क्रिनहरूको लागि सबै उपकरणहरूमा डेलिभर गर्नका लागि नियन्त्रित गर्न बाध्य बनायो, भलेका ती सानो स्क्रिनहरूले उनीहरूको अन्तिम लेआउटमा प्रयोग गरेनन्। उत्तरदायी डिजाइन उन दिनों देखि लामो समय देखि आएको छ र वास्तविकता यो हो कि आज गुणवत्ता संवेदनशील साइटहरु प्रदर्शन समस्याहरु देखि पीडित छैनन्।

ढिलो डाउनलोड गति र चौंका वेबसाइटहरू एक उत्तरदायी वेबसाइट समस्या होइन - यो एक समस्या हो जुन सबै वेबसाइटहरूमा फेला पार्न सकिन्छ। तस्बिरहरू निकै भारी छन्, सामाजिक सञ्जालबाट फीडहरू, अत्यधिक लिपिहरू र अधिक र एक साइट तल कम हुन्छ, तर उत्तरदायी र अनुकूली वेबसाइटहरू दुवै छिटो लोडिङ गर्न सकिन्छ। बेशक , उनि एक तरिका मा निर्माण गरिन सक्छ जो प्रदर्शन को प्राथमिकता नहीं दि्छ, तर यो स्वयं को समाधान को विशेषता होइन, बल्कि एक टीम को प्रतिबिम्ब जुन साइट को विकास मा शामिल थियो।

लेआउट बाहिर

अनुकूली वेब डिजाइन को सबै भन्दा अधिक पहलुओं मध्ये एक छ कि तपाईं केवल सेट ब्रेकस्पट को लागि साइट को डिजाइन मा नियंत्रण छैन, तर उन साइटहरु को लागि वितरित को स्रोतहरु पनि। उदाहरणका लागि, यसको अर्थ यो हो कि रिटाइन छविहरू केवल रिटालिना यन्त्रहरूमा पठाउन सकिन्छ, जबकि गैर-रिटिना स्क्रिनले फाइलको आकारमा साना उपयुक्त छविहरू पाउँछन् । अन्य साइट संसाधनहरू (जाभास्क्रिप्ट फाईलहरू, सीएसएस शैलहरू, आदि) चाँडो मात्र उनीहरूलाई आवश्यक हुँदा डेलिभर गर्न सकिन्छ र प्रयोग गरिनेछ।

अनुकूली वेब डिजाइनको यो प्रयोग टाढाको सरल समीकरण भन्दा माथि जान्छ "यदि तपाईंले वेबसाइट फिर्ता गर्दै हुनुहुन्छ भने, अनुकूली प्रयोग गर्न सजिलो दृष्टिकोण हुन सक्छ।" सबै पुन: नयाँ ढाँचा सहित, साइटहरू थप अनुकूलित अनुभवको लागि लाभकारी दृष्टिकोणबाट लाभ उठाउन सक्दछ।

यो परिदृश्यले यस "उत्तरदायी बनावट अनुकूली" छलफलको नमुना प्रकृति देखाउँछ। जबकि यो सही छ कि एक अनुकूली दृष्टिकोण साइट रिट्रोफेट को लागी उत्तरदायी भन्दा राम्रो उपयुक्त हुन सक्छ, यो पनि पूर्ण रेडसेटको लागि एक महान समाधान पनि हुन सक्छ। त्यसैगरी, केहि अवस्थाहरूमा एक उत्तरदायी दृष्टिकोण अवस्थित साइटको कोड-आधारमा थप्न सकिन्छ, जसले साइटलाई पूर्ण प्रतिक्रियात्मक दृष्टिकोणको सबै लाभ दिन्छ।

कुन तरिका राम्रो छ?

जब यो उत्तरदायी बनावट अनुकूली वेब डिजाइन को लागी, कुनै स्पष्ट "विजेता" छैन, हुनत उत्तरदायी निश्चित रूप देखि अधिक लोकप्रिय दृष्टिकोण हो। वास्तव मा, "बेहतर" दृष्टिकोण एक विशिष्ट परियोजना को आवश्यकताहरु मा निर्भर गर्दछ। साथै, यो "या तो / वा" अवस्था हुन आवश्यक छैन। त्यहाँ धेरै वेब प्रविधिहरु जुन साइटहरु को निर्माण गर्दै छन् जो अनुकूलन वेब डिजाइन (तरल पदार्थ चौडाई, भविष्य को समर्थन) को संयोजन को अनुकूली डिजाइन को साथ (बेहतर डिजाइन नियंत्रण, साइट संसाधनहरु को स्मार्ट लोडिंग) संग जोड दिए।

सामान्य रूपमा RESS (सर्भर साइड अवयवका साथ उत्तरदायी वेब डिज़ाइन) भनिन्छ, यो दृष्टिकोणले वास्तवमा "कुनै आकारले सबै समाधानलाई फिट बनाउँछ"। उत्तरदायी वेब डिजाइन र अनुकूली दुवैको क्षमता र उनीहरूको चुनौतीहरू छन्, त्यसैले तपाईलाई निर्धारण गर्न आवश्यक छ कि तपाईंको विशेष प्रोजेक्टको लागि उत्तम काम गर्नेछ, वा यदि हाइब्रिड समाधान तपाईले राम्रोसँग सँभाल्नुहुनेछ।